Position Summary
Growth Team members work directly with company founders, CEOs, management teams and our investing teams to build and scale businesses. They participate in every aspect of identifying, selecting, assessing, and working with portfolio companies to drive value. The position offers a unique 360-degree perspective at the investor, Board, CEO and employee levels into rapidly growing successful businesses.
The Director will be part of the Growth Team’s Pricing Strategy and Product Marketing Center of Excellence. The Director’s primary responsibility will involve partnering with Vice Presidents / Senior Directors from the Growth Team to work closely with management teams at Serent portfolio companies to drive value creation across product strategy and product marketing, pricing and packaging strategy, go-to-market strategy, and sales and marketing effectiveness.
Successful candidates are highly motivated self-starters, team players, and are able to partner with and influence a diverse group of stakeholders (e.g., Board Members, CEO, CXO, Partners, etc.).
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

• Work with portfolio company CEOs, management teams, board members, and other Growth Team members to jointly identify opportunities, scope initiative, set strategy, and deliver impact to achieve portfolio company and investor objectives
• Exercise judgement and decision-making skills to lead and manage projects that drive measurable impact to companies’ revenue and EBITDA against set goals
• Design, conduct, and analyze market research studies and transactional and usage data analysis to develop perspectives on price models/metrics, levels, and packaging structures
• Articulate market opportunity, competitive landscape and portfolio companies’ differentiators that inform their overall go-to-market strategy and marketing plans
• Develop a perspective on customer needs and translate those insights into actions for product, marketing, and sales teams at portfolio companies
• Support in the development of enterprise messaging, use cases, personas, and marketing and sales enablement programs.
• Train colleagues and company executives on pricing strategy
• Contribute to the development of Serent’s proprietary pricing strategy playbooks and frameworks
Qualifications

Ideal candidates will have 2-4 years of experience in a pricing, go-to-market, or product marketing strategy position, ideally in management consulting, with additional pricing operator experience as a plus. The successful Director candidate will be an intellectually curious, open-minded, and well-rounded individual with exceptional interpersonal skills. They will have enthusiasm and strong aptitude for building community, as well as demonstrated experience conducting analyses and market research, and developing and implementing pricing and go-to-market strategies, preferably for software and tech-enabled services companies. The successful Director will thrive in a collaborative, entrepreneurial, and results-oriented environment.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
